DevOps研发效能
媒体矩阵
开源中国APP
授权协议 Apache-2.0/GPL-2.0
开发语言 Rust
操作系统 跨平台
软件类型 开源软件
所属分类 管理和监控系统监控
开源组织
地区 不详
投 递 者 白开水不加糖
适用人群 未知
收录时间 2023-02-09

软件简介

Pulsar 是一个事件驱动的框架,用于监控 Linux 设备的活动。它允许你通过其模块从 Linux 内核收集运行时活动事件,并根据你自己的安全策略集评估每个事件。Pulsar 由 eBPF 提供支持并用 Rust 编写,设计轻巧且安全。

Pulsar 是一个高度模块化、基于事件的运行时安全框架。Pulsar 专为物联网和边缘计算而设计,针对性能、运行时成本和边缘安全性进行了优化。

Pulsar 核心模块使用 eBPF 探测器以安全高效的方式从内核收集事件。Pulsar 事件可分为以下四个主要领域:

  • 文件 I/O:磁盘和内存上的 I/O 操作。
  • 网络:来自网络堆栈的数据。
  • 进程:进程信息,包括文件执行和文件打开。
  • 系统活动:设备活动,包括系统调用。

Pulsar 采用模块化设计构建,可以轻松调整核心架构以适应新用例、创建新模块或编写自定义规则。

展开阅读全文

代码

的 Gitee 指数为
超过 的项目

评论

点击引领话题📣 发布并加入讨论🔥
暂无内容
发表了博客
{{o.pubDate | formatDate}}

{{formatAllHtml(o.title)}}

{{parseInt(o.replyCount) | bigNumberTransform}}
{{parseInt(o.viewCount) | bigNumberTransform}}
没有更多内容
暂无内容
发表了问答
{{o.pubDate | formatDate}}

{{formatAllHtml(o.title)}}

{{parseInt(o.replyCount) | bigNumberTransform}}
{{parseInt(o.viewCount) | bigNumberTransform}}
没有更多内容
暂无内容
暂无内容
0 评论
1 收藏
分享
OSCHINA
登录后可查看更多优质内容
返回顶部
顶部